used to get people come in with aftermarket warranty serial numbers when i worked on them. we'd call the company, verify the warranty through them and the limititations and then do the work based on the billing acceptance.



seemed pretty legit. just make sure that he looks into the company well and amke sure they have no BBB complaints

I have Penn Warranty on my Cherokee, and they were pretty good - they covered almost everything when I had to have the AC evaporator replaced. That $900 job cost me about $220 outta pocket ($100 deductible plus some little things that they don't cover).
